“Grunge Is Dead” Author Book Signing

Author Greg Prato is doing a book reading/signing for his latest release  ’Grunge is Dead: The Oral History of Seattle Rock Music’ at Easy Street Records & Cafe in West Seattle on Saturday, 25-April at 6pm PST (4559 California Ave SW). This event is free and open to public (for more information, visit www.easystreetonline.com).
As mentioned previously,  ’Grunge is Dead’ is now available for purchase, and available through such sites as www.amazon.com and other book sellers.”
